iTunes cannot locate music on external hard drive

Hi, I recently decided to move my iTunes music to a secondary 1tb hard drive on my computer


I copied the iTunes folder contents to a new folder on my 1tb hard drive called "iTunes tb"


inside this folder contains: Album artwork, iTunes library extras.itdb, iTunes library genius.itdb, iTunes library.il, iTunes library.xml, iTunes music folder and previous iTunes libraries.


After copying my iTunes folder i changed the iTunes media location to /Volumes/1 TB Drive/iTunes TB/iTunes Music


I have pressed option key and rebuilt my library but for some reason -


I could not play any music I get this message "could not be used because the original file could not be found."

Hold down the option key and start iTunes, when prompted select the iTunes Library.itl file in the new location.
